Message type: E = Error
Message class: FVD_COND_VERIFIER - Condition Verifier
Message number: 101
Message text: Condition item has a cap that is smaller than the floor

- Condition item has a cap that is smaller than the floor ?The SAP error message FVD_COND_VERIFIER101 indicates that there is a condition item in your pricing or discount structure where the cap (maximum limit) is smaller than the floor (minimum limit). This situation is logically inconsistent because a cap should always be greater than or equal to the floor.
Cause:
- Incorrect Configuration: The condition record for pricing or discounts may have been incorrectly set up, leading to a situation where the cap is less than the floor.
- Data Entry Error: During the creation or modification of condition records, incorrect values may have been entered.
- System Migration Issues: If data was migrated from another system, it’s possible that the cap and floor values were not correctly aligned.
Solution:
Review Condition Records:
- Go to the condition records related to the pricing or discount in question.
- Check the values for the cap and floor. Ensure that the cap is greater than or equal to the floor.
Correct the Values:
- If you find that the cap is indeed smaller than the floor, update the condition record to correct the values.
- Ensure that the cap is set to a value that is greater than or equal to the floor.
Testing:
- After making the changes, test the pricing or discount calculation to ensure that the error no longer occurs.
Documentation:
- Document the changes made for future reference and to prevent similar issues.
